CMF
42
I, Analog Common Mode Filter
VCM center tap is a virtual ground which can be AC-coupled to ground to increase receiver
common mode noise immunity. Recommended value is 4.7μF or higher.

Operating Modes
Determine the device operating mode and interfacing device. (See Table 2)
CONFIG[1:0] = 00: Interfacing to DS92LV2411 or DS92LV0411, Control Signal Filter
DISABLED
CONFIG[1:0] = 01: Interfacing to DS92LV2411 or DS92LV0411, Control Signal Filter
ENABLED
CONFIG [1:0] = 10: Interfacing to DS90UR241, DS99R421
CONFIG [1:0] = 11: Interfacing to DS90C241
